Wikipedia article




'Devata' is a 1978 Hindi film, directed by S. Ramanathan. It stars Sanjeev Kumar and Shabana Azmi in lead roles. This movie was remake of the Tamil film 'Gnana Oli', with Sivaji Ganeshan in the lead.

Synopsis



Tony, a village orphan marries his sweetheart, but loses her in childbirth. He showers all his love and devotion on his child Mary. Mary falls in love with a playboy and when he refuses to marry her, Tony goes to meet him but finds him dead. Subsequently, Tony is arrested and sentenced for life but he flees from custody. Years later, when Tony returns as Tarun Kumar Gupta, Mary is delighted and relieved. Unfortunately for Tony, he must now decide whether to run away again or face arrest and imprisonment.

Soundtrack



The music of the film is composed by R. D. Burman, with lyrics by Gulzar.
